Be certain your air conditioner’s filters is kept clean. If they get clogged, they must work much harder to cool the home, which takes more energy. The unit might also end up running much longer than it ought to. You should change your filter at least once a month to prevent buildup.

Pick an overall color story for your room. Formal areas of your home, such as your dining area, should have a complementary scheme. A color wheel displays color choices that complement one another in opposite positions on the wheel; such as red and green, or yellow and blue. That scheme separates colors and and is challenging to the eye yet very effective.
Analogous Colors
If you want a room in your home to be a restful space, paint it in analogous colors. Analogous colors are those that are next to one another on the color wheel. The harmony and peace that analogous colors promote make them ideal for restful, calm rooms like bedrooms or family spaces.
Replacing windows with new, more energy-efficient models can help a person save money in the long-run. Replacing windows throughout the home can increase the value, and decrease your heating and cooling costs.
Add value to your house by refinishing your wood flooring. Though a large task, re-finishing your floors is not hard. Classes that teach you how to do this can be found at hardware stores sometimes, and these stores also allow you to rent equipment. This improvement can save you so much money because you’re not purchasing a new floor.

Buy a dormer window so that your attic space can become usable. Not only will it improve the aesthetics of the outside of your house, but you could possibly make a vast improvement to your property’s square footage. It can also boost your living space and property value for a relatively low cost.
